Many of you will know that Isabelle Linney-Drouet has been at the heart of Future Schools Trust for many years. After over a decade of dedicated service, initially as Headteacher of Cornwallis Academy and later as Chief Executive Officer of the Trust, Isabelle has decided that this Christmas will mark her well-earned retirement.
On behalf of the Trustees, staff, and our wider school community, I would like to extend our heartfelt thanks to Isabelle for her unwavering commitment, care, and leadership. Throughout her time with us, she has always upheld our values of ‘Integrity’, ‘Respect’, and ‘Collaboration’, leading with a genuine belief in the potential of every young person. We wish her every success for the future.
Identifying the most suitable leadership for the future requires due time and careful consideration to ensure alignment with our Trust’s values and long-term strategic vision. Therefore, to maintain continuity and build upon our strong foundations, we will be implementing a number of interim leadership arrangements from January 2026. This will consist of an Executive Leadership Board led by Mrs McMahon, the highly successful Headteacher of Cornwallis Academy, who will assume the interim role of Executive Headteacher. In addition, we are delighted to have secured some of the time of an exceptional primary leader, to support and help develop Tiger Primary School and Tiger Cubs Day Nursery, who will also serve on our Board. Mrs Crittenden has many years’ experience of delivering unparallelled excellence in primary education in the area.
Executive Leadership Board members from January 2026:
- Mrs McMahon – Executive Headteacher FST / Headteacher of Cornwallis Academy
- Mr Cook – Headteacher of New Line Learning
- Mrs Crittenden – Executive Headteacher of Orchard Academy Trust
- Ms Vanderson – Director of People and Culture
- Mrs Johnson – Director of Finance
